Understanding Anionic, Cationic, and Non-Ionic Polyacrylamide
Anionic polyacrylamides are extensively used for systems that contain positively charged particles. It is extensively used in mineral processing such as water treatment, mining and other industries where clarity and efficiency are important. Available in a variety of molecular weights, anionic polyacrylamide can be used to match different particle sizes, solids concentrations and settling requirements.
Cationic polyacrylamide on the other hand, is frequently used in sludge dewatering and wastewater treatment processes. Its charge density can be tailored to sludge characteristics, improving the release of water and cake creation in both municipal and industrial systems.
Polyacrylamide nonionic is utilized for situations when fluctuations in pH or charge sensitivity are of concern. It is stable across an entire range of pH and effective in certain processes and minerals that require minimal charge interactions.

Industrial Applications across key sectors
Polyacrylamide is a flocculant which can be utilized in wastewater and water treatment. It increases particle agglomeration, improves settling performance and filtration and helps facilities attain better effluent quality. Plants can save money on the management of sludge and chemical consumption when the correct grade is used.
Polyacrylamide is a popular polymer used for thickening and clarification in mining and mineral processes. Even minor improvements to separation efficiency can have a significant impact on the efficiency of operations and costs and thus, a proper selection of polymers is vital.
Certain grades of polyacrylamide are utilized to enhance oil recovery in oil and gas applications. These polymers serve to enhance waterflooding efficacy, the modulation of viscosity and control of mobility.
